Decimal to BCD Encoder
INTRODUCTION
Encoders are the electronic equipment which converts one form of input into another one. Encoders are
used to generate a coded output from a single active numeric input. Encoders are widely used in various
devices like Calculators, Computers, Mobile phones, ATM machines and even also in our regular
Television. IC-74147 provides us facility to convert Decimal form of input into Binary form of output. As
it convert Human friendly numerical into machine friendly language i.e. in the form of ‘0’s and ‘1’s,
hence it is quite important to study about this invention in very serious manner to understand that how
this Decimal to BCD conversion operation perform. In our 21st century we get digitalized day by day and
decimal to binary Encoder performs very important role to communicate Human being with Machine.
DECIMAL TO BCD ENCODER DIAGRAM
In Decimal to BCD encoder binary output in the form of ‘1’s and ‘0’s which is calculated in encoder as
below:
Equations:
A=8+9
B=4+5+6+7
C=3+4+6+7
D=1+3+5+7+9

WORKING PRINCIPLE OF DECIMAL TO BCD CONVERSION USING

IC-

In above figure we arrange a circuit of Decimal to BCD encoder. There are four OR gates are arrange in such a manner that they provides a Binary form of output when we give Decimal form of input. In above circuit we arrange 10 key point which is connected to the electric supply and provides decimal from of input to the circuit by passing voltage in a certain wire. Every wire is connected to the OR gate. We know that output of every OR gate is ‘1’ when at least one input is high.

Working of a circuit:

When we press key 5 then by pressing key the voltage in the key no.5 flows towards the wire which is connected to the key no.5, as the wire connected to the 2 nd^ and 4 th^ logical gate then logical gate no.2 and 4 provides output to the forward in the form of voltage. This working of a circuit perform Decimal to BCD conversion operation.
